亚马逊签署海上风电购电协议!
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-02-08 09:08
Core Insights - Amazon has signed a Power Purchase Agreement (PPA) with RWE to procure 110MW of electricity from the Nordseecluster B offshore wind farm in the North Sea, Germany [1][3] - The agreement supports Amazon's goal of achieving zero carbon energy and involves AWS providing cloud services, AI, and data analytics to assist RWE in its digital transformation [3] - The 110MW of electricity is expected to meet the annual power needs of over 139,000 German households [3] Project Details - The Nordseecluster B project is part of the second phase of the Nordseecluster offshore wind complex, co-owned by RWE and Norway's NBIM, located approximately 46 kilometers north of Borkum Island and 50 kilometers north of Juist Island, with a total capacity of 1600MW [3] - The first phase, Nordseecluster A, has a total capacity of 660MW and is currently under construction, with plans to be operational by early 2027 [3] - The Nordseecluster B project includes two wind farms (N-3.5 and N-3.6) with a total capacity of 900MW, expected to be commercially operational by 2029 [3] Previous Agreements - This PPA marks Amazon's fourth large offshore wind power purchase agreement in Germany, following agreements with Iberdrola for the Baltic Eagle and Windanker projects, and Ørsted for the Borkum Riffgrund 3 project [4]

云智能资产申请命令调度方法专利,降低主机读取命令的延迟
Jin Rong Jie· 2026-02-07 10:21
Core Viewpoint - The article discusses a patent application by Cloud Intelligent Asset Holdings (Singapore) Private Limited for a method, device, and equipment related to command scheduling, aimed at reducing command read latency and meeting service quality requirements [1]. Group 1: Patent Details - The patent, titled "Command Scheduling Method, Device, and Equipment," was published under CN121478177A and filed on August 2024 [1]. - The method involves recording historical system clock values, pause operation counts, and slow read command quantities for solid-state drives (SSDs) in a mixed command state [1]. - It determines scheduling methods for write and slow read commands based on current and historical system clock values, aiming to optimize command execution [1]. Group 2: Technical Implications - The proposed scheduling method is designed to lower the latency of host read commands, thereby enhancing overall service quality [1].
云智能资产申请故障诊断方法专利,实现了及时的故障诊断
Jin Rong Jie· 2026-02-07 04:30
Core Viewpoint - The article discusses a patent application by Cloud Intelligent Asset Holdings (Singapore) Private Limited for a fault diagnosis method, device, and electronic equipment, indicating advancements in technology for timely fault diagnosis in clustered control nodes [1]. Group 1: Patent Details - The patent, titled "Fault Diagnosis Method, Device, and Electronic Equipment," was published under the number CN121462374A and was applied for on August 2024 [1]. - The method is designed for use in a cluster of control nodes, which includes a control node and multiple task nodes, with each task node running one or more processes [1]. Group 2: Technical Aspects - The method involves obtaining a set of communication statistics for processes within a communication subgroup, which consists of processes participating in collective communication [1]. - The communication statistics include algorithm layer statistics and/or transport layer statistics, where algorithm layer statistics pertain to the processes calling the collective communication interface, and transport layer statistics relate to the transmission of collective communication data [1]. - Based on the collected communication statistics, the method assesses whether there are faults in the task nodes corresponding to each process, enabling timely fault diagnosis [1].
